Description
Investigating animal painting in medieval sources, scholars usually refer to the type of animal, the features attributed to it in texts dating back to antiquity, and their moral messages in medieval books, such as Bestiaries. In the current paper, I argue that an investigation of the emotional state of the painted animal may add nuances and subcategories to this formal symbolic classification.
